Now I Die  by CeeCee

Aneesa's eyes quickly opened hearing footsteps near the house. She jumped up from the comfortable position she had been laying on the couch in, startling Gizelle who had been sleeping next to her.

"What are you doing?" Gizelle mumbled while rubbing her eyes.

"I think I heard something." Aneesa said peering out the window.

She focused her eyes on the two images that were approaching the house, and screamed when she realized it was her sister.

She unlocked the front door, and tried to pull it open, but the door wouldn't budge.

"Help me with this door." She instructed Gizelle.

After a few pulls the door finally swung open, and Aneesa ran to her sister and hugged her.

"I've been looking for you!" Aneesa said pulling her sister by the hand and into the house.

"I've been staying at a hotel right up the road." Asiya explained. "I meant to call you sooner."

Asiya looked around the house as if she had never been there before.

"Who's that?" Aneesa asked looking at the man who was standing behind Asiya.

"His names Dorian...he told me you was here." Asiya explained.

Something about Asiya was different, her voice even sounded different. It was more soft, and had an almost raspy tone.

"How'd he know?" Aneesa asked.

"He see's things...it's hard to explain." She answered.

Aneesa looked the man over carefully wondering what type of things he see's.

"What you see?" Aneesa asked him.

"That you were in danger." He answered while looking around the living room.

"What kind of danger?" She asked.

"I don't know." He responded. "Couldn't see much. Where's your mother's room?"

"Down that hall on the left hand side." Asiya said pointing out the way.

They watched Dorian walk back towards the room, and dissappear inside. Neither of them dared to follow him. Aneesa didn't know what he was up to, but she didn't want to be involved.

"Well I'm glad your here." Aneesa said breaking the silence. "I need you to write something for me."

"I'm Gizelle." Gizelle interuppted extending her hand.

Aneesa watched Aisya shake Gizelle's hand, and look her over suspiciously. Asiya didn't trust people, something she inherited from their mother.

"She's my roomate from college." Aneesa explained.

Asiya didn't say anything, she just looked at Gizelle. Aneesa wondered if  her sister could tell that Gizelle was more than a roomate.

Asiya looked from Gizelle to Aneesa, and frowned her face up a little.

"What do you want me to write about?" Asiya asked.

"I want you to write everything over." Aneesa said. "Maybe what you write can cancel out what mamma wrote."

"Okay." Asiya answered.

Aneesa was suprised her sister didn't put up a fight about it.

Aneesa watched her sister pull out a small notebook, and a pen out of her purse. She sat on the floor infront of Aneesa and stared at her.

"What do you want me to write?" She asked.

Aneesa looked at Gizelle for a moment, thinking of how she would want to spend her life with her, but she wondered would Gizelle want the same thing.

"Gizelle she can write anything I want her to and it will come true...what do you think should be written about us?" Aneesa asked her.

"Write what you feel." Gizelle said.

"I want you to write that I will finish school, and end up with Gizelle, and I will be able to make choices for myself forever." Aneesa said.

Asiya glared at Aneesa, as Aneesa looked at her with pleading eyes. Aneesa smiled as she watched her sister began to write her future on paper.

Gizelle squeezed Aneesa's hand a little tighter, and Aneesa offered her a smile. She silently prayed that this would work, but couldn't help to think about what would happen if it didn't. She would rather be dead, than miserable though.

Asiya handed Aneesa the paper, and put the cap on her pen.

"Now all you have to do is read it." Asiya said standing up from the floor.

Dorian entered the living room, and looked at Asiya.

"We need to leave." He said heading for the front door. "This house is evil."

"First just let me read this." Aneesa said looking at the paper.

"Yeah let her read it." Asiya said before walking down the hallway towards their mother's room.

Aneesa began reading the paper with a smile plastered to her face. Her smile quickly faded into a frown as she read the last paragraph.

"Asiya!" Aneesa screamed marching towards her mother's room.

She pushed the door open, and looked at Asiya who was sitting in her mother's chair rocking back and forth slowly facing the window.

"How could you do this to me!" Aneesa yelled holding up the paper.

Asiya didn't answer Aneesa she just sat in the rocking chair, and continued to rock slowly.

"Asiya answer me!" Aneesa demanded walking over to her sister.

Gizelle and Dorian entered the room wondering what all the yelling was about.

"What's wrong?" Gizelle asked.

Aneesa cried as she handed Gizelle the paper.Gizelle began reading the paper, and tears began to drip down her cheeks as well.

"I don't understand." Gizelle mumbled.

"How could you do this to me!?!" Aneesa yelled nearing her sister.

Asiya's eyes were glazed over, and she was humming softly.

"I am my mother's child." Asiya said still looking out the window.

"Asiya what's wrong with you?" Aneesa asked.

Aneeesa sensed there was something wrong with Asiya, she suddenly wasn't acting like her normal self.

"It's this house!" Dorian said trying to pick Asiya up out  of the chair.

Asiya began to laugh hysterically as Dorian carried her out of the room. Aneesa looked into her sister's eyes realizing she wasn't there. The person who wrote her future wasn't her sister.

"Now what?" Gizelle asked still holding the paper.

Aneesa took the paper from Gizelle, and read the last paragraph aloud. "Aneesa will die an easy death. In her sleep she will take her last breath."

"Now I die." Aneesa said before walking out of the room.
